Linder Elementary School Wins Water Bottle-Refilling Station
The 2014-15 Greater Austin Hispanic Chamber of Commerce Hispanic Austin Leadership class partnered with Austin ISD schools to create short videos to raise awareness of landfill waste reduction. Linder Elementary School took first place in the competition. The school's winning video will be shared on the city of Austin website, the city television channel and on the city mobile app. You…

Austin Chronicle Names Fulmore as the “Best Old School South of the River"
Fulmore Middle School was recently crowned “Best Old School South of the River,” by the Austin Chronicle’s Best of Austin 2011. The Fulmore Falcons also just celebrated their 125th Anniversary in September, which prompted many to take notice.

Blackshear Elementary Named Blue Ribbon School by U.S. Dept. of Education
Blackshear Elementary Fine Arts Academy has been named a 2015 National Blue Ribbon School by the U.S. Department of Education. "This award acknowledges the hard work of school leadership, staff and students and their commitment to excellence," said Superintendent Paul Cruz, Ph.D.
